
2026 INDYCAR Freedom 250 Set for Washington, D.C. Debut
The 2026 INDYCAR season will feature the inaugural Freedom 250 Grand Prix in Washington, D.C. on Sunday, August 23. The race is scheduled to air at 1 p.m. ET on FOX and FOX One, with pre-race coverage starting at 11:30 a.m. ET.
The event will take place on a temporary street circuit around the National Mall, covering 1.7 miles and consisting of seven turns. The race will run for 147 laps, totaling approximately 250 miles. Marcus Ericsson, who recently won the Ontario Honda Dealers Indy, will compete alongside championship leader Àlex Palou, who holds a 133-point advantage over Kyle Kirkwood.
Palou can secure the championship in Washington if his lead increases to at least 163 points after the race. The broadcast team will include Will Buxton, Townsend Bell, and James Hinchcliffe, with Chris Myers hosting the pre-race show.
